I hope Derrick's gum is feeling better tomorrow! i was not given very restrictive instructions when i had a wisdom tooth out without suturing. i was given formal (written) instructions to avoid very hot (temperature) foods until the bleeding stopped, and to avoid spicy foods for about a week.

the dentist suggested soft foods for the first 2-3 days, and said after that just to be careful when chewing. the idea was to avoid getting anything stuck in the gum cavity (can hurt, but worse, cause infection).

i was also told i NOT to swish for... i can't remember how long, but at least 2-3 days. this is because the suction from swishing action can prevent healing/reopen the wound. i was told to brush without touching the wound, and then rinse by moving my head to irrigate the mouth without suction.

i was in fact told not to swish when i had another wisdom tooth out WITH suturing! so that is very important apparently.
